This allows direct viewing on a screen. Due to the vertically installed optics, there is no shifting of the image when focusing. This is especially useful for "focus stacking" shots.
The zoom is continuously adjustable from 0.7x - 4.5x. A coarse and fine focus adjustment facilitates focusing, especially at high magnifications.
The convenient and user-friendly operation makes the digital microscope particularly suitable for daily use in the workshop. Measurements, quality control of surfaces or inspection of components and raw materials are easy with the workshop microscope. Insects, plants and rocks are also impressively displayed.
The DST-0745 workshop microscope is not suitable for visual observation. It can only be used in combination with a MikroCam c-mount microscope camera.
It is designed for camera sensors of about 1/2". Smaller sensors can be used without problems. With larger sensors there is vignetting, which becomes somewhat less at higher magnifications.
Due to the two flexible incident light lamps, the light can be optimally positioned.
The transmitted light illumination helps when observing transparent objects. The brightness of both illuminators can be adjusted in five steps.
The magnification of a USB camera differs from the magnification of the lens. It depends, among other things, on the sensor size and the display on a monitor. It can be compared to macro lenses with macro factor 0.7:1 up to 4.5:1.
